Finding a safe space for Palestinian queer activism

 

By Brandon Davis

JERUSALEM (Ma'an) -- In 2008, Laila was a recent college graduate and committed anti-occupation activist in her hometown of Nablus. But there was one issue her groups could not adequately address: her sexuality.

“I started testing the waters, looking at what organizations are out there, what’s the discourse,” said Laila last month in Nablus.
